Linedata Services, commonly referred to as Linedata, is a prominent player in the financial technology sector, headquartered in France. Founded in 1997, the company has established a strong presence in key operational regions, including North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ific. Linedata specialises in providing innovative software solutions and services for asset management, insurance, and banking industries. With a focus on enhancing operational efficiency, Linedata's core offerings include portfolio management systems, data management solutions, and regulatory compliance tools. These products are distinguished by their adaptability and integration capabilities, catering to the diverse needs of financial institutions. In 2023, Linedata Services reported total carbon emissions of approximately 4,161,000 kg CO2e. This figure includes 42,000 kg CO2e from Scope 1 emissions, which encompass direct emissions from owned or controlled sources. Scope 2 emissions, primarily from purchased electricity, accounted for about 475,000 kg CO2e. The majority of their emissions, approximately 3,644,000 kg CO2e, fell under Scope 3, which includes indirect emissions from activities such as business travel and the use of sold products. Comparatively, in 2022, Linedata's total emissions were about 4,063,000 kg CO2e, indicating a slight increase in emissions year-on-year. The company has not disclosed specific reduction targets or initiatives under the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) or other climate pledges, suggesting a need for further commitment in this area.
